Detailed Comparison

MetricConstruction OperativesPhotographers, audio-visual and broadcasting equipment operatorsDifference
Median Annual£33,948£32,002+£1,946
Mean Annual£35,195£32,586+£2,609
Monthly£2,829£2,667+£162
Weekly£653£615+£38
Hourly£16.32£15.39+£0.93

Salary Range Comparison

PercentileConstruction OperativesPhotographers, audio-visual and broadcasting equipment operators
10th (Entry)£17,089£14,376
25th£26,909£25,954
50th (Median)£33,948£32,002
75th£42,454£38,201
